Screenberry licenses
Screenberry supports Non-commercial, Subscription, Permanent, and Lite licenses. How you activate a license depends on whether it is a Non-commercial activation, a purchased software license, or a USB dongle.
Choose an activation method
- Non-commercial license: Request and activate it in Screenberry Panel. Activate a Non-commercial license.
- Purchased software license: Install a Subscription, Permanent, or Lite license in Screenberry Configurator. Install a purchased software license.
- USB dongle license: Connect the Sentinel HASP Key to the Screenberry Server computer. Use a USB dongle license.

License types at a glance
| License | Intended use | Available form | Activation | License term |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Non-commercial | Learning, evaluation, and non-paying projects | Software | Screenberry Panel | Free; renews automatically |
| Subscription | Commercial projects, events, touring shows, and temporary installations | Software | Screenberry Configurator | Monthly or annual |
| Permanent | Commercial projects and fixed installations | Software or USB dongle | Screenberry Configurator or connect the dongle | Perpetual |
| Lite | Smaller commercial installations that fit a reduced feature set | Software or USB dongle | Screenberry Configurator or connect the dongle | Perpetual |
Note: A license can be used on only one computer at a time.
Feature availability can also depend on the operating system; see Platform Support.
Activate a Non-commercial license
- Launch Screenberry Server.
- Launch Screenberry Panel and connect it to the server.
- In the activation window, select Request Activation Key to open the online registration form.
- Complete and submit the form. The activation key is sent to the email address provided in the form.
- Return to the activation window in Screenberry Panel, enter the activation key, and select Activate.
The Non-commercial license renews automatically every 90 days while the computer running Screenberry Server is connected to the internet.
Install a purchased software license
Use Screenberry Configurator to install a Subscription, Permanent, or Lite software license:
- Launch Screenberry Configurator on the computer that will run Screenberry Server.
- Select Sign In in the upper-right corner.
- Enter the account email and password supplied with the license, then sign in.
- Open the Available Licenses tab.
- Find the license you want to install on this computer.
- Open the license menu and select Install.
- Open the Installed Licenses tab and confirm that the license appears there.
If you received a temporary password, change it as soon as possible. Do not share account credentials or include them in screenshots, support requests, or project files.
Note: An internet connection is required while installing a software license. Subscription licenses must also connect periodically for renewal.
After installation, start Screenberry Server and confirm that the expected licensed features and output capacity are available.
Use a USB dongle license
Permanent and Lite licenses can be supplied on a Sentinel HASP Key, a USB hardware license dongle. Connect the dongle to the computer running Screenberry Server. No software activation action is required.

Important: The Sentinel HASP Key must remain connected while Screenberry Server is running. If no valid license is detected, Screenberry operates in Non-commercial mode and commercial features become unavailable.
To use the license on another computer, move the USB dongle to that computer. No software transfer action is required, and the license is available only on the computer to which the dongle is connected.
Note: Encrypted media playback requires a USB dongle license.
Use a license on another computer
A license can be used on only one computer at a time.
- USB dongle license: Disconnect the Sentinel HASP Key and connect it to the other Screenberry Server computer. No software action is required.
- Software license: Contact Screenberry support or your distributor for the applicable transfer procedure before changing the licensed computer.
